Roberto Simon
2016 - Revlon
In 2016, Roberto Simon earned a total compensation of $259.5K as Former Executive Vice President and Chief Financial Officer at Revlon, a 90% decrease compared to previous year.
Compensation breakdown
Bonus | $75,000 |
---|---|
Salary | $126,923 |
Other | $57,571 |
Total | $259,494 |
Simon received $126.9K in salary, accounting for 49% of the total pay in 2016.
Simon also received $75K in bonus and $57.6K in other compensation.
